Are the Obamas moving to the Upper East Side?

Is former President Barack Obama looking to edge in on the hometown of President Donald Trump? If the rumors are true, perhaps.

Multiple sources told Page Six that 44 and former first lady Michelle Obama have their eyes on 10 Gracie Square on the Upper East Side.

The couple was recently spotted touring the luxury 15-story building between East End Avenue and East River Drive, and Page Six reported that a duplex in the building entered a contract for $10 million last week.

However, it is not confirmed if the duplex was contracted to the Obamas.

Earlier this year, the couple bought a nine-bedroom, Tudor-style mansion in Washington, D.C.

10 Gracie Square was built in 1930 and is a white-glove building where amenities include a full-time doorman, attended elevator, fitness center, basketball court and underground garage.

Residents have included Gloria Vanderbilt, Alexander Woollcott, former first lady of China, Chiang Kai-She, and many others.
